电子设计工程
電子設計工程
전자설계공정
Electronic Design Engineering
2015年
20期
31-33,37
,共4页
AES算法%列混淆%掩码%中间值%能量分析
AES算法%列混淆%掩碼%中間值%能量分析
AES산법%렬혼효%엄마%중간치%능량분석
AES algorithm%MixColumns%mask%intermediate values%power analysis
随着AES算法的推广应用,在资源受限的智能卡等嵌入式设备中,如何有效抵抗能量分析攻击,提高密码芯片的安全性,这一课题已引起了越来越多学者们的广泛关注. 本文针对该问题,提出了一种改进的固定值掩码防御方法.该方法在简单固定值掩码方法的基础上,增加另一组掩码值,在列混淆的过程中随机调用实现对状态矩阵的分行掩码,从而减小列混淆操作可能导致的掩码相互抵消,暴露中间值的可能性. 通过搭建能量分析平台进行实验分析,并与其他防御方法相比较分析,结果表明改进后的防御方法安全性更高,能够抵抗二阶差分能量分析攻击.
隨著AES算法的推廣應用,在資源受限的智能卡等嵌入式設備中,如何有效牴抗能量分析攻擊,提高密碼芯片的安全性,這一課題已引起瞭越來越多學者們的廣汎關註. 本文針對該問題,提齣瞭一種改進的固定值掩碼防禦方法.該方法在簡單固定值掩碼方法的基礎上,增加另一組掩碼值,在列混淆的過程中隨機調用實現對狀態矩陣的分行掩碼,從而減小列混淆操作可能導緻的掩碼相互牴消,暴露中間值的可能性. 通過搭建能量分析平檯進行實驗分析,併與其他防禦方法相比較分析,結果錶明改進後的防禦方法安全性更高,能夠牴抗二階差分能量分析攻擊.
수착AES산법적추엄응용,재자원수한적지능잡등감입식설비중,여하유효저항능량분석공격,제고밀마심편적안전성,저일과제이인기료월래월다학자문적엄범관주. 본문침대해문제,제출료일충개진적고정치엄마방어방법.해방법재간단고정치엄마방법적기출상,증가령일조엄마치,재렬혼효적과정중수궤조용실현대상태구진적분행엄마,종이감소렬혼효조작가능도치적엄마상호저소,폭로중간치적가능성. 통과탑건능량분석평태진행실험분석,병여기타방어방법상비교분석,결과표명개진후적방어방법안전성경고,능구저항이계차분능량분석공격.
With the popularization and application of the AES algorithm, in resource limited embedded devices, such as smart card, how to effectively resist power analysis attacks, and improve the security of cryptographic chip, this topic has aroused broad attention of more and more scholars. Aiming at this problem, this paper put forward an improved defense method that based on the fixed value masking scheme. The method need to add another group of mask values on the basis of the simple fixed mask method, in order to use different values to mask each row of the state matrix. In this way we can reduce the possibility of the occurrence of mask values may offset each other circumstances and exposure the intermediate values during the MixColumns operations. Through building a power analysis platform for experimental analysis, compared with other defense methods, results show that:the improved defense method has a higher security. It is able to resist second-order DPA attacks.